Real Housewives of Potomac star Wendy Osefo returned to the spotlight at BravoCon 2025, for her first public appearance since she was arrested on fraud charges.

Wendy joined a panel discussion on Friday, Nov. 14, in Las Vegas at the 3-day convention for Bravo stars and fans.

Dressed in an all-white ensemble, she displayed confidence after taking a seat on stage at Caesars Forum Convention Center.

During a Q&A, Wendy was asked about Oct. 9, when she and husband Eddie Osefo were taken into custody at their home in Carroll County, Maryland.

Wendy thanked her friends, the BravoCon audience, and RHOP viewers for their support.

“I just want to say, thank you to everyone who has reached out to my family during this time. I read your messages… and your love and support mean the world to me,” she said in the video posted to YouTube by Bravo.

As for the alleged fraud scheme, the Carroll County sheriff said in a live-streamed news conference last month that she and Eddie were each charged with multiple felony fraud counts. They are accused of trying to pull off a $450,000 insurance fraud scheme.

Wendy told the audience there’s only so much she can say about the ongoing case.

“It’s an unfortunate situation, and right now I can’t say too much, but I will say when the time is right, I will share my story with everyone,” she explained. “For now, they’re just allegations. So we will continue to push forward.”

She was joined by castmates Gizelle Bryant, Ashley Darby, Tia Glover, Monique Samuels, Keiarna Stewart, Angel Massie, and Stacey Rusch.

Fellow housewife Karen Huger did not take part in the panel. But she was in Vegas and presented an award at the convention.

BravoCon takes place every two years, and gives fans a chance to see their favorite Bravo celebs up close, ask questions at buzzworthy panels, and buy merchandise.

Also Friday, Bravo released the midseason trailer for season 10 of RHOP.

Huger is shown in the video returning home after her release from prison in September 2025, for driving under the influence.

The “Grande Dame” of Potomac sits down with executive producer Andy Cohen to discuss her legal troubles.

“Here we are, you are a free woman,” Andy says.

“It’s time to talk about my addiction,” Karen responds before the scene ends.

Bravo announced in a press release the interview will be included in the RHOP season 10 finale, airing in February 2026.
